Introduction:
Aided by the increasing interest in online poker, people are choosing different systems to savor the thrill and pleasure of this game without leaving unique homes. But is vital to focus on safety and security while participating in these virtual poker games. This report provides a summary of safe poker games on line, discussing the value of reputable platforms, secure repayment practices, reasonable play, and responsible video gaming.

Reputable Systems:
Selecting an established Online Poker (navigate to this site) system is vital to ensure a secure and enjoyable gaming knowledge. Trustworthy platforms tend to be accredited and regulated by celebrated gambling authorities, sticking with rigid criteria and laws to protect players' legal rights. These systems usually have user-friendly interfaces, secure computers, and encryption protocols, safeguarding players' private and monetary information from prospective cyber threats.

Protected Payment Techniques:
To ensure the safety of web transactions, it is vital to choose poker systems that offer safe repayment practices. Trusted platforms integrate well-known payment gateways and e-wallets, eg PayPal, Skrill, or Neteller, which supply another layer of security by handling deals firmly and keeping financial details confidential. It is wise to stay away from platforms that request painful and sensitive information via insecure methods, eg email or talk.

Fair Enjoy:
Fair play and stopping cheating are considerable problems in online poker. Reputable poker platforms integrate higher level pc software that uses Random quantity Generators (RNGs) assure real card shuffling and volatile game effects. Additionally, regular audits and assessments by independent 3rd party companies certify the fairness of online poker games. People must also watch out for collusion, as a lot of people may make an effort to adjust the system by conspiring with others to gain an unfair advantage.

Accountable Gaming:
Safety in online poker transcends financial safety and fair play – moreover it encompasses accountable video gaming practices. Reputable platforms encourage responsible betting by offering features that enable people setting betting limitations, simply take breaks, and/or self-exclude temporarily or forever if necessary. This means that people will enjoy online poker games in their financial means and steer clear of the potential risks associated with addicting behavior.

Extra Safety Measures:
Besides the aforementioned factors, there are some other security precautions that players must look into while doing online poker games. These include:

1. powerful Passwords: Players should use powerful, unique passwords with their poker reports to prevent unauthorized accessibility.

2. Two-Factor Authentication (2FA): Utilizing 2FA adds an additional level of safety, because it requires a confirmation rule as well as a password for account accessibility.

3. Regular Updates: Players should make certain that their particular products and software tend to be regularly updated to guard against known weaknesses and security loopholes.
